[0001] This invention relates to the field of road and bridge engineering technology, and more specifically to a noise reduction device for road and bridge engineering. Background Technology

[0002] During the construction of road and bridge projects, welding, installation, pouring, transportation, and hoisting are required, which generate a lot of noise. If noise reduction measures are not taken, the long construction period of road and bridge projects will have a huge impact on the surrounding production and life. Therefore, noise reduction devices need to be used to reduce construction noise during road and bridge construction.

[0003] Currently, sound barriers are commonly used as noise reduction devices in road and bridge engineering. However, there are certain problems with their practical application. For example, the dimensions of existing noise reduction devices are relatively fixed, specifically in terms of vertical height. Due to the different structures of roads and bridges, the height of the noise generated during construction varies, requiring the use of sound barriers of different heights for noise reduction. Furthermore, existing noise reduction devices are often difficult to dismantle once fixed in a specific location. During the construction of road and bridge projects, the construction location, i.e., the noise-generating location, is constantly changing along with the construction machinery. When noise reduction is needed for subsequent construction, new noise reduction devices need to be installed at the new construction location, leaving the original devices in their original positions where no noise is generated, resulting in idle devices and increased unnecessary construction costs. Additionally, the dismantling process of existing noise reduction devices is cumbersome, and removing old devices to install them at new construction locations also wastes a significant amount of time. [0054] When the stabilizing counterweight 2 needs to be raised or lowered, the bidirectional screw 203 is rotated. Through the threaded connection between the threaded seat 204 and the bidirectional screw 203, and the limiting effect of the scissor structure 101 on the threaded seat 204, the threaded seat 204 can move. This, in turn, drives the connecting shaft to move. The two external threads on the bidirectional screw 203 rotate in opposite directions, allowing for relative movement of the two threaded seats 204. As the two threaded seats 204 approach each other, the corresponding two connecting shafts move closer together, pressing the scissor structure 101 inward. This causes the scissor structure 101 to expand vertically, lowering the stabilizing counterweight 2 until it contacts the ground. This provides support for the noise reduction device used in road and bridge engineering. Furthermore, the substantial mass of the stabilizing counterweight 2 ensures the stability of the device used in road and bridge engineering. To ensure the stability of the noise reduction device for the beam engineering, the bidirectional screw 203 is rotated in the opposite direction, causing the two threaded seats 204 to move away from each other. This allows the scissor structure 101 to be compressed in the vertical direction, which in turn causes the stabilizing counterweight 2 to rise. Only the moving wheel 5 is in contact with the ground, making it easy to move the noise reduction device used in road and bridge engineering. The telescopic rod 201 is a common sliding cylinder and sliding rod combination structure. During the extension and retraction of the scissor structure 101, the height of the connecting shaft changes. The extension and retraction of the telescopic rod 201 can adapt to the change in the height of the connecting shaft. At the same time, under the limiting action of the telescopic rod 201, the symmetry of the two threaded seats 204 and the stability of the scissor structure 101 can be ensured. In the actual construction process, a motor or electric drill can be used to drive a screwdriver or screw head to rotate the drive rotating block 205, which in turn drives the bidirectional screw 203 to rotate.

[0056] When the noise level is high, the height of the main body 300 of the sound barrier needs to be adjusted. The adjustment method is to raise or lower the secondary sound insulation panel 302, loosen the fixing bolts to release the fixation of the limiting connecting plate 401 and the equidistant limiting rod 402, pull the equidistant limiting rod 402 out from the inside of the limiting hole to release the limitation of the secondary sound insulation panel 302. The secondary sound insulation panel 302 can rise or fall by the distance between one or more limiting rods. Insert multiple equidistant limiting rods 402 into the corresponding multiple limiting holes, tighten the fixing bolts to fix the limiting connecting plate 401 and the equidistant limiting rod 402, and the secondary sound insulation panel 302 can be supported and limited by the multiple equidistant limiting rods 402.

[0058] The main sound insulation panel 301 is installed on the inner side of the road and bridge, and the protective panel 601 is located on the side close to the inner side of the road and bridge. The protective panel 601 can protect against debris and splashes generated during construction, preventing damage to the noise reduction unit 500. The sound-absorbing perforated panel 602 can reflect and absorb construction noise. The surface of the sound-absorbing perforated panel 602 has many small holes. After the sound enters the small holes, it will be randomly reflected in the inner wall of the structure, which is somewhat like a sponge, until most of the sound wave energy is consumed and turned into heat energy, thus achieving the sound insulation effect. Various sound sources in road and bridge engineering emit noise, which is transmitted through the air medium. When the noise is transmitted to the mounting frame 501 at the noise reduction unit 500, it is gradually attenuated by the sound insulation part 700. In particular, when the noise passes through the sound insulation damping glue, the medium-wave noise and long-wave noise are absorbed, distorted, and attenuated by the sound insulation damping glue, which can effectively filter out medium-wave and long-wave noise and achieve the noise reduction effect.

[0059] Please see Figure 1 and Figure 3 The top noise reflector 3 is installed on top of the secondary sound insulation plate 302. The top noise reflector 3 is a curved plate shape that bends towards the main sound insulation plate 301. By raising and lowering the secondary sound insulation plate 302, the top noise reflector 3 can always be located on top of the sound barrier body 300 to reflect the construction noise between the noise reduction devices used in road and bridge engineering and reduce the transmission of noise.
